Match Summary
BSC Young Boys defeated FC Basel 1893 2:1. The match was played in Super League 2024. Goals were scored by C. Fassnacht 1′, P. Otele 67′, C. Fassnacht 78′. 3 yellow cards were shown. FC Basel 1893 had 61% possession while BSC Young Boys held 39%. FC Basel 1893 had 20 shots (7 on target) compared to 19 (9 on target) for BSC Young Boys. FC Basel 1893 made 5 substitutions, BSC Young Boys made 5.
